If you haven't already got it and like the Nine Inch Nails, their latest album is available for free download at: http://dl.nin.com/theslip/signup
NIN just release new tour dates today, but the closest one to here is in Greensboro on a MONDAY. I did not go to the show here, but I saw them when they came in 2006 in CLT with friends and it was great. I wish they were coming here again.